Watermelon Lemonade

This super simple and refreshing beverage is just perfect for a kids party, especially during hot summers.  

Take some watermelon and put it in a blender along with granular sugar (optional). Add lemon juice, mint and ice. Blend it together.  Serve it cold. Simple isn’t it!

Egg Muffins

Easy peasy to make and hassle-free, egg muffins are just the right finger food for a kid’s birthday party.  Take some eggs, salt, pepper, and finely chopped onion. Beat all the ingredients together. You can add ham, bacon or salmon if you wish to. Pour the egg mixture into the muffin mould and bake it. 

Masala Tacos

When Mexican flavours meet the spices from India, you get a beautiful culinary fusion. Flaky tacos are filled with mildly spiced chicken or veggie filling – The choice is yours!

Take finely ground chicken. Add some oil in a pan, now put some onion, garlic, a dash of green chillies. Saute it for a while. Now add curry powder (as per your taste), salt and ground chicken. Cook it for some time. Let the mixture cool down. Take baked taco shells. Fill the mixture. Garnish it with little cheese, lemon and chat masala.

Frozen Berry Pops

Treat the kids with these healthy popsicles.  Take some frozen berries, add yogurt, honey, if you prefer. Blend everything into a smooth paste and put it in a mould. Wait for a while and the popsicles are ready to serve.

Egg and Cress Sandwich

Let the kids enjoy the wholesomeness of toasted eggs and cress with this delicious club sandwich. 

Take some hard-boiled eggs and mash them into a semi-smooth paste. Add seasonings of your choice, mayo and cress. Now lay a toasted bread on the cutting board, apply butter and egg mixture. Lay another slice of bread and put some tomatoes, mayonnaise and lettuce. (you can add cheese or ham as per your wish). Put another toasted slice of bread on it and skewer it with a sandwich pick.

Bread Pizza

Easy to make, bread pizzas will leave the little guests happy and satisfied. Take toasted bread, apply homemade pizza sauce, add some of your favourite toppings, mozzarella and fresh basil. Bake it in the oven for 5 minutes or till the cheese melts. Take it into small pieces and serve with chips. 

Aloo Tikki Chaat

Loaded with lip-smacking flavours, this Indian style street food also doubles as perfect party food.  Smash potatoes are mixed with some finely chopped onion, green chillies, ginger, bread crumbs and Indian spices. Formed into small cakes, these are shallow-fried to perfection. These crispy cakes are then topped with chutneys, curd and freshly chopped coriander.

Popcorn Chicken

This quick and easy party food can be served with a delicious dip platter. Take some flour, add seasoning of your choice. Break some eggs with milk in a separate bowl and whisk it properly. Take some panko or breadcrumbs on a plate. Add chicken breast in the flour mix and coat properly. Now put these pieces in the egg mixture and coat it properly. Now press the chicken pieces in the panko and deep-fry them.

Chilly Paneer

This Indo-Chinese dish is a vegetarian’s delight. Enjoy the Chinese flavours along with the creamy texture of soft paneer. Tasty and easy to make, chilly paneer is the ultimate party food.  Take some cottage cheese and cut them into bite-sized cubes.  Now add flour in a bowl, along with ginger-garlic paste, freshly ground pepper and salt.  Form a smooth batter and add paneer cubes. Coat properly and deep fry it into the hot oil. Take another pan. Add coil, diced onion and bell pepper(you can take assorted pepper), chopped garlic, and shredded carrots. Add fried paneer cubes and soy sauce. Serve hot. 

Zucchini Slices

A great way to get the kids to eat their veggies, zucchini slices are not only perfect for birthday parties but lunch boxes too.  Beat eggs in a bowl. Add self-rising flour, onion, bacon and cheese. Stir well to combine properly.  Pour it on an oiled oven tray and bake it in a preheated oven. Cut it into small pieces and serve with dips. 

Andhra Fish Fry

Enjoy the flavours of coastal India with this mildly spiced fish dish. Take a bowl and add salt, turmeric powder, chilli powder, little garam masala and lemon juice. Make a paste and add fish fillets. Coat properly and cook the pieces on a pan or griddle. Serve hot with coconut chutney. 

Veggie Trio Dip

An excellent and fun way to make the kids have their quota of veggies, the veggie trip dip is not only great for parties but good for picnics too.  Take assorted vegetables like cucumbers, carrots, cherry tomatoes, capsicum and block cheese strips. Arrange them on a large platter. 

Take some greek yogurt and add tahini sauce. Stir it into a smooth paste.  Take mashed avocado and mix it with Greek yogurt.  Enjoy these dips with veggies.
